MINUTES — Management Meeting, Dornfield Office

Present: R. Calloway, M. Teague, J. Ostrander.

Topic: outsourcing tier-one customer support to Brightmoor Services. Pilot approved for the Velding region, six months. Headcount freeze in-house; no layoffs during pilot. Teague to draft transition plan; Ostrander to handle vendor terms. Quality metrics reviewed monthly. Incoming director to own escalation policy from day one. Context for the decision follows below and stays confidential.

board note of tagug-hahag: Praionax Logistics is in early talks to buy Julaxek Group for about $36.3 million. The Julmir launch date is March 1, and nothing goes to the press before then.

# Log sampling for the Wrennet notification service
# This service emits roughly 40k log lines per minute at peak, so we
# sample INFO at 5% and keep WARN/ERROR at 100%. If support needs full
# traces for an incident, flip sample_rate to 1.0 for no more than one
# hour — the sink fills quickly. Sampled logs are written to the store below.

replica DSN, yadup-hahig: mongodb://gilys_svc:Mx@db-5f8f.norvasoft.internal:5432/eliion

Q: Why did the resolver change in the Quillbasket PR look so weird?

A: Short version: we had a classic N+1. Every order row triggered a separate fetch for its line items, so a 200-order query fired 201 round trips. The fix batches those lookups through the Hollyloader dataloader, which is why the resolver now returns promises instead of plain objects. Performance went from ~4s to ~180ms on the staging dataset. Before approving, skim the batching conventions we agreed on, written up here.

runbook for tagug-hafog: https://jira.lumiclabs.internal/projects/pages/pages/9773c0d8